Deb and Art ... I used to hear that old saying about Allegheny too. But Allegheny survived. It took over Lake Central Airlines and then Mohawk. It then took over Pacific Southwest (PSA), Piedmont, and Empire and reorganized into US Air. Then, as US Air, the old Allegheny bought out America West and reorganized as US Airways. (That is why the Allegheny, America West, PSA, Piedmont, and US Airways [A321] schemes are all "heritage" schemes ... they are a part of the heritage of today's airline. The aircraft that displays the former American Airlines livery is a "retro" livery because it is a "retrospective" look back at the livery formerly used on the AA fleet; the same as N475UA is painted in "retro" UAL colors and N75436 is a "heritage" livery .... United and Continental merged and N75436 wears the old Continental colors . Now, the airlines that started out as Allegheny merged with American (it was American that was in $ trouble which is how Allegheny/US Air/US Airways was able to force the merger) and so today, the airline that was once Allegheny is now American. Whatever was being said about it back in the days of our youth, SOMEBODY must have been flying on it ... because it has outlasted seven other airlines. :-)
